WebDec 8, 2013 · Normally, you need to have earned about 40 “credits” or “quarters” by paying Social Security and Medicare payroll taxes while working — equal to about 10 years of work — in order to get Part A services without paying premiums. The premiums have already been covered by your payroll taxes. WebDec 21, 2024 · No. You can't buy Social Security credits, the income-based building blocks of benefit eligibility. You can't borrow them or transfer them from someone else's record. The only way to earn your credits is by working and paying Social Security … Sometimes called quarters of coverage, credits are a key part of how Social …

WebOct 3, 2024 · According to the Social Security Administration, you must have a minimum of 40 points or credits to receive any benefits. This number of points equates to at least 10 … WebJan 11, 2024 · In 2024, you must earn $1,640 to get one Social Security work credit. So you need to earn $6,560 to get the maximum four credits for the year. It doesn't matter in which quarters you do the work or earn the money—meaning that if you earn $6,560 in the first quarter, you'll have earned your four work credits for the year.

WebFor years before 1978, an individual generally was credited with a quarter of coverage for each quarter in which wages of $50 or more were paid, or an individual was credited with 4 quarters of coverage for every taxable year in which $400 or more of self-employment income was earned.
